Subtxt (powered by Dramatica®) is a narrative intelligence platform designed for writers who want more than surface-level story templates or generic AI suggestions. Built on a mathematically backed storytelling framework, Subtxt provides an objective, data-driven approach to narrative structure—tracking the relationships between characters, themes, and plot points to surface hidden inconsistencies before they become costly rewrites. At its core, Subtxt pairs with Subtxt Muse, an AI companion fine-tuned specifically for narrative conflict and dramatic tension—not just plausible word generation. Unlike tools such as ChatGPT or Claude used in isolation, Subtxt's AI evaluates causality, thematic weight, and justification to ensure every story beat resonates emotionally and logically. For teams and multi-agent AI workflows, Subtxt has pioneered the open-source Narrative Context Protocol (NCP)—developed in collaboration with the Entertainment Technology Center at USC. Think of NCP as Model Context Protocol (MCP), but for stories: a schema designed to carry an author's intent coherently across multi-agentic systems in film, gaming, literature, and interactive media. Subtxt is ideal for screenwriters, novelists, game narrative designers, and showrunners working on high-stakes projects where story coherence directly impacts production budgets and audience engagement. Whether you're diagnosing why your plot isn't working or aligning a large creative team around a single narrative vision, Subtxt provides the clarity and structure to move forward with confidence.

What is the Dramatica framework and how does Subtxt use it?

Dramatica® is a comprehensive theory of story structure that treats a narrative as a model of the human mind working through a problem. Subtxt integrates this mathematically backed framework to objectively evaluate story coherence, character relationships, and thematic consistency, giving writers a data-driven foundation for creative decisions.

How is Subtxt different from ChatGPT or other AI writing tools?

Unlike general-purpose AI tools that generate plausible text, Subtxt's AI (Subtxt Muse) is fine-tuned specifically for narrative conflict, causality, and thematic weight. It evaluates story structure rather than simply predicting words, ensuring your narrative is emotionally compelling and logically sound.

What is the Narrative Context Protocol (NCP)?

The Narrative Context Protocol is an open-source schema developed in collaboration with the Entertainment Technology Center at USC. It works like Model Context Protocol (MCP) but is designed specifically for stories—allowing an author's intent and narrative structure to be preserved and communicated coherently across multi-agent AI systems and collaborative creative pipelines.
